Famously stating he doesn’t follow football and only plays professionally for the money, it’s fair to say Benoit Assou-Ekotto hasn’t really endeared himself to many people of late.

Indeed, the 30-year-old left-back hasn’t played a single senior game for Tottenham since May of 2013 despite taking home £40,000 a week in wages in return.

Finally, after 18 months of nada, Spurs took the long overdue decision to mulch Assou-Ekotto’s contract yesterday, thus releasing him back into the wild.
